ABD / Combine Pad Poly-outer/wood pulp and cellutissue/ inner 8" X 10" Rectangle, 25EA/BX

This ABD combine pad is a sterile rectangular dressing for fluid absorption and wound coverage. It fits clinical and professional care settings where buyers need an abdominal pad that helps manage drainage while reducing strike-through and linting. This 8 inch x 10 inch pad uses cellulose fibers for absorbency and has a hydrophobic backing.

Key Features

  • Sterile pad for procedures and wound care workflows that require a sterile dressing
  • Cellulose fiber fill quickly absorbs and disperses fluid laterally to help prevent pooling and maceration
  • Hydrophobic backing helps prevent strike-through during use
  • Sealed edges help reduce linting for cleaner handling
  • Not made with natural rubber latex for latex-sensitive environments
